The Institute of Molecular and Cell Biology (IMCB) is a leading research institute in biological sciences funded by the Agency for Science, Technology and Research (A*STAR). Its mission is to develop and foster a vibrant research culture for cutting-edge basic biomedical sciences. IMCB’s research activities focus on six major fields: Cell Biology, Developmental Biology, Structural Biology, Infectious Diseases, Cancer Biology and Translational Research with core strengths in Cell Cycling, Cell Signaling, Cell Death, Cell Motility and Protein Trafficking.
